4. Unsupervised play
Pets that are not interacted socially frequently can become anti-social-- this is usually viewed as dog aggressiveness. This can occur also in a well-managed day care setting, so make certain to view the pets very carefully. Search for a proportion of 11 or less pets to floor people. Staff ought to be playing and connecting with the dogs, not sitting at their workdesks or staring at their phones.

The facility needs to have a quiet area where the pet dogs can relax and charge in between play sessions. This is especially essential for high-energy types that need to burn off additional power or low-energy older dogs.

Ask the personnel what they do to maintain the dogs soothe. They need to use positive support (appreciation, stroking, play) and never utilize physical penalty or aversives. They need to also be trained in family pet emergency treatment and mouth-to-mouth resuscitation. Lastly, the facility must have a reliable protocol for feeding times to prevent food hostility.
